Udostępnij za pośrednictwem


FontCapitals Wyliczenie

Definicja

Opisuje styl litery wielkiej dla Typography obiektu.

public enum class FontCapitals
public enum FontCapitals
type FontCapitals = 
Public Enum FontCapitals
Dziedziczenie
FontCapitals

Pola

AllPetiteCaps 3

Zarówno wielkie, jak i małe litery są zastępowane postacią glifowej litery z tą samą przybliżoną wysokością. Małe kapitały są mniejsze niż małe kapitały.

AllSmallCaps 1

Zarówno wielkie, jak i małe litery są zastępowane postacią glifowej litery z tą samą przybliżoną wysokością.

Normal 0

Wielkie litery są zwykle renderowane.

PetiteCaps 4

Małe litery są zastępowane postacią glifowej litery z tą samą przybliżoną wysokością. Małe kapitały są mniejsze niż małe kapitały.

SmallCaps 2

Małe litery są zastępowane postacią glifowej litery z tą samą przybliżoną wysokością.

Titling 6

Formularze glifów są zastępowane formą typograficzną specjalnie zaprojektowaną dla tytułów.

Unicase 5

Wielkie litery są wyświetlane w wielkich literach. Czcionki jednocasowe renderują zarówno wielkie, jak i małe litery w kombinacji wielkich i małych liter określonych przez projektanta typów.

Przykłady

Poniższy przykład kodu przedstawia sposób definiowania liter dla czcionki Pescadero przy użyciu właściwości Typography obiektu. Gdy jest używany format "SmallCaps", wszystkie wielkie litery wiodące są ignorowane.

<Paragraph FontFamily="Pescadero" FontSize="48">
  <Run>CAPITALS</Run>
  <Run Typography.Capitals="SmallCaps">Capitals</Run>
  <Run Typography.Capitals="AllSmallCaps">Capitals</Run>
</Paragraph>

W poniższym przykładzie kodu pokazano, jak zdefiniować stolice tytułowe dla czcionki Pescadero przy użyciu właściwości Typography obiektu.

<Paragraph FontFamily="Pescadero">
  <Run Typography.Capitals="Titling">chapter one</Run>
</Paragraph>

Uwagi

Litery są zestawem form typograficznych, które renderują tekst w postaci wielkich glifów. Zazwyczaj, gdy tekst jest renderowany jako wszystkie litery, odstępy między literami mogą być zbyt ciasne, a waga i proporcja liter jest zbyt duża. OpenType obsługuje wiele formatów stylów dla liter, w tym małych stolic, drobnych stolic, tytułów i odstępów kapitałowych. Te formaty stylów umożliwiają kontrolowanie wyglądu liter.

Poniższy tekst wyświetla standardowe wielkie litery czcionki Pescadero, a następnie litery w stylu "SmallCaps" i "AllSmallCaps". W tym przypadku ten sam rozmiar czcionki jest używany dla wszystkich trzech wyrazów.

Tekst korzystający z tekstu typu OpenType — tekst
Przykład liter

Titling capitals są lżejsze w wadze i proporcji i zaprojektowane, aby dać bardziej elegancki wygląd niż normalne stolice. Tytułowe litery są zwykle używane w większych rozmiarach czcionek jako nagłówki. Poniższy tekst wyświetla normalne i titling capitals dla czcionki Pescadero. Zwróć uwagę na węższe szerokości stem tekstu w drugim wierszu.

Tekst używający wielkich liter typu OpenType
Przykład wielkich liter normalnych i titlingowych

Uwaga

Większość czcionek OpenType uwidacznia tylko podzbiór wszystkich dostępnych funkcji OpenType.

Dotyczy